## Broker Upgrade Basics

Welcome to the Pipework team at Quartzline Systems. Our message broker, Relayforge, is upgraded quarterly. New team members should know the upgrade runs blue-green: we stand up the new cluster, mirror queues, then cut over consumers. If mirroring stalls, drain the staging queue before retrying — never force a cutover with a lag above zero. Rollbacks require the encrypted snapshot stored on the ops vault host. To unlock that snapshot during a rollback, use the recovery passphrase below.

vault phrase of fafop-hahop = ralys-kasion-normir-belix-silys-fendor

**Alert: stalebranch-bot-failure**

Sweepstack, the stale-branch cleanup bot, failed its nightly run on the Fernhollow org. Impact: branches older than 90 days are not being archived; repo clone times may grow. No data loss — the bot only archives, never force-deletes. Support should tell reporting users that manual branch cleanup is safe and the next run will catch up. If the alert fires three nights in a row, it's a token or permissions issue. Escalate those cases to the repo automation owners at the address below.

escalation mailbox, tadug-bagag: gileth@nelvroforge.corp

Release checklist — Quorrel DB 4.2: Verify the query planner regression fix before sign-off. In 4.1, joins across the inventory and pricing schemas occasionally chose a full scan instead of the composite index, inflating latency tenfold on the Harwick tenant workloads. Run the planner benchmark suite, confirm the index path is selected in all twelve golden plans, and attach the results to the release ticket. The validated build identifier appears directly below.

session token of kagup-hahaf = htk3_2b8

Support staff investigating a disputed assignment can replay the decision by calling the explain endpoint with the assignment identifier; the response lists each candidate driver and the score components considered. Replays are read-only and safe to run in production. Requests to the explain endpoint must include the internal service credential, which is provided immediately below for the support tooling.

API key for yagag-fawif: zpat4_Gful